On Sunday we watched Spence and Everitt (Jill and Lowell's twin boys) play soccer.  They were fun to watch.  Then we all went to see Edsel and Eleanor Ford's house, the son on Henry Ford.  The creator of Ford automobiles.  They had lots of beautiful acreage and a massive house with 60 rooms and over 31,000 square feet.   Here are a few pictures of their property and the garage full of old Ford automobiles.  The little race cars were cars for their children that had real engines.  I think Spence and Everitt would love to have one of those.
